Różnice

Różnice między wybraną wersją a wersją aktualną.

Odnośnik do tego porównania

Both sides previous revision Poprzednia wersja
Nowa wersja
Poprzednia wersja
pl:dydaktyka:sbd:2009:etapy_projektowania [2010/01/13 16:35]
sebi
pl:dydaktyka:sbd:2009:etapy_projektowania [2019/06/27 15:50] (aktualna)
Linia 40: Linia 40:
   * Materiały pomocnicze do elementów analizy strukturalnej (DFD, ERD, STD, DD): [[http://​yourdon.com/​strucanalysis/​wiki/​index.php?​title=Table_of_Contents|Structured Analysis Wiki (E. Yourdon)]]   * Materiały pomocnicze do elementów analizy strukturalnej (DFD, ERD, STD, DD): [[http://​yourdon.com/​strucanalysis/​wiki/​index.php?​title=Table_of_Contents|Structured Analysis Wiki (E. Yourdon)]]
 ===== Projekt logiczny ===== ===== Projekt logiczny =====
-**Termin: 19.01.2010**+(zawiera projekt konceptualny) 
 + 
 +**Termin:** 19.01.2010
  
   - **Projektowanie tabel, kluczy, kluczy obcych, powiązań między tabelami, indeksów, etc. w oparciu o zdefiniowany diagram ERD;** na tym etapie następuje „sprecyzowanie” struktury bazy danych wraz ze szczegółami technicznymi. Projekt bazy w języku SQL.   - **Projektowanie tabel, kluczy, kluczy obcych, powiązań między tabelami, indeksów, etc. w oparciu o zdefiniowany diagram ERD;** na tym etapie następuje „sprecyzowanie” struktury bazy danych wraz ze szczegółami technicznymi. Projekt bazy w języku SQL.
Linia 47: Linia 49:
   - **Denormalizacja struktury tabel;** ma ona na celu optymalizację przetwarzania,​ przechowywania danych archiwalnych,​ dostosowanie do specyficznych wymagań użytkownika. [czynność opcjonalna].   - **Denormalizacja struktury tabel;** ma ona na celu optymalizację przetwarzania,​ przechowywania danych archiwalnych,​ dostosowanie do specyficznych wymagań użytkownika. [czynność opcjonalna].
   - **Projektowanie operacji na danych:** zdefiniowanie kwerend dla realizacji funkcji wyspecyfikowanych w projekcie; (zgodnie z wymaganiami użytkownika;​ na tym etapie mogą one zostać uszczegółowione bądź zmodyfikowane). Projekt w języku SQL.   - **Projektowanie operacji na danych:** zdefiniowanie kwerend dla realizacji funkcji wyspecyfikowanych w projekcie; (zgodnie z wymaganiami użytkownika;​ na tym etapie mogą one zostać uszczegółowione bądź zmodyfikowane). Projekt w języku SQL.
- 
 ===== Raport końcowy ===== ===== Raport końcowy =====
-FIXME+ 
 +  - **Implementacja bazy danych** (utworzenie bazy, implementacja obiektów) (realizacja struktury pustej bazy; w oparciu o diagramy ERD i SQL) 
 +  - **Zdefiniowanie interfejsów do prezentacji,​ edycji i obsługi danych** (formularze;​ należy zaprojektować strukturę każdego formularza oraz powiązania między nimi; w oparciu o diagramy FHF, DFD i STD). 
 +  - **Zdefiniowanie dokumentów do przetwarzania i prezentacji danych** (raporty; informacje generowane w raportach i ich struktura powinna odpowiadać dokumentów wymaganym w danej firmie.). 
 +  - **Zdefiniowanie panelu sterowania aplikacji** (należy pamiętać o dostosowaniu do potrzeb użytkownika;​ realizacja w oparciu o diagram STD). 
 +  - **Zdefiniowanie makropoleceń dla realizacji typowych operacji;** (określonych dla panelu sterowania i ew. innych formularzy; realizacja w oparciu o diagram DFD i FHD). 
 +  - **Uruchamianie i testowanie aplikacji** (on-site, przy współpracy użytkownika). 
 +  - **Wprowadzanie danych** (ręczne, automatyczne,​ import, on-line). 
 +  - **Wdrażanie systemu do użytkowania** (stopniowe, modułami, z możliwością wycofania się, z dublowaniem danych i obliczeń). 
 +  - **Przeprowadzenie szkolenia użytkowników.** 
 +  - **Zapewnienie dokumentacji technicznej i użytkowej** (ten wymóg powinien postawić użytkownik!). 
 +  - **Zapewnienie obsługiwania systemu po wdrożeniu** (jest to jeden z najbardziej kosztownych procesów w realizacji projektów informatycznych). 
 +  - **Rozwijanie i modyfikowanie aplikacji** (możliwości rozwijania i adaptacji należy uwzględnić we wczesnych fazach projektowania). 
 +  - **Opracowanie doświadczeń wynikających z realizacji projektu** (czas, koszty; dane te posłużą do oszacowania kosztów i nakładów przy realizacji przyszłych projektów). 
 +  - **Opracowanie raportu końcowego.** 
 +  - **Wykaz literatury, załączniki** (przykłady def. formatu, reguł, poprawności,​ masek, kwerend SQL, wydruki, itp.)
pl/dydaktyka/sbd/2009/etapy_projektowania.1263396937.txt.gz · ostatnio zmienione: 2019/06/27 15:55 (edycja zewnętrzna)
www.chimeric.de Valid CSS Driven by DokuWiki do yourself a favour and use a real browser - get firefox!! Recent changes RSS feed Valid XHTML 1.0